The kinds of music that the nylon string guitar was designed for are classical and flamenco music. Classical guitar music is classical music composed for other instruments but arranged for the guitar, and classical style pieces composed especially for the guitar or other stringed instruments. There is a wide repertoire of music composed in the medieval or renaissance eras for the vihuela or mandolin and arranged for the guitar which can be extremely enjoyable and satisfying to play. Flamenco music is a folk music of Spain, and is usually comparatively technically advanced simply due to flamenco being a “flashy” kind of music. If you are interested in exploring either of these kinds of music I suggest you go to YouTube and check out the classical or flamenco guitar videos. John Williams (the British guitarist, not the Starwars guy) and Julian Bream are two obvious starting points for classical guitar. Paco De Lucia, Paco Pena and Sabicas will open your heart to flamenco.
We can’t end without mentioning the nylon string guitar-driven folk music boom of the 1960’s which has given us a lot of fantastic music which can be easily picked up by beginner guitarists. The music of Pete Seeger, Burl Ives, Joan Baez or The Kingston Trio still holds some interest for modern guitarists.

Bass Guitar Players Who Changed The World
Some people reckon that if you want to change the world you don’t become a bass guitar player, but go into something more challenging and stimulating like the Post Office. But does this myth described how bass players really are? Let’s step back from our habitual way of seeing bass guitar players as necessary but dull members of the group. Like accountants. Sure we acknowledge the fine contribution they make to their bands by supplying the bass lines and paying for the beer, but do they really do anything really creative? This brief listing of some prominent men (and woman) of bass will allow you to see that this apparently self effacing member of a musical group could be the creative powerhouse.
Let’s start with the leather jacketed but overpoweringly feminine Suzi Quatro. A vocalist and bass player who had a bunch of hits in Australia and Europe in the early seventies, her popularity in the USA stemmed from her role as Leather Tuscadero in Pleased Days.
John Entwistle pioneered the use of the electric bass guitar as an instrument for soloists. His aggressive approach to the bass guitar influenced many other bassists.
Flea of The Red Hot Chili Peppers impressed a lot of musicians with his popping and slapping technique which was originally invented by Larry Graham of Sly And The Family Stone. Flea’s innovative use of effects pedals has also influenced many bass players.
Jack Bruce wrote most of supergroup Cream’s hit songs. Among his other achievements are fighting constantly with Cream’s drummer, Ginger Baker and surviving a liver transplant.
Greg Lake is another artist of the early seventies who played with a number of innovators from the glam rock era. Lake is best known for his vocals, bass and guitar work with Emerson, Lake and Palmer.
Rob Bailey is a bassist who plays loud and aggressive. His bass playing is an vital element in the music of AC/DC.
Benny Rietveld, a Dutch musician who went to college in Hawaii, is admired for his musical and individualistic style of playing. He worked with Barney Kessell, Sheila E, Huey Lewis and Miles Davis. He has also made an album featuring Carlos Santana. Talk about diverse.
Paul McCartney played bass with The Beatles. Many bass players say he’s quite excellent, but he changed the world with his romantic song lyrics.
Considered by some to be the king of bass players, Stanley Clarke employs a variation of the pop and slap technique to produce some truly innovative bass guitar music. His 1976 album, School Days, is acclaimed by many critics as one of the greatest bass albums ever.
A right bass lead guitar player, Billy Sheehan has won Guitar Player Magazine’s “Best Rock Bass Player” readers’ poll five times. Why a “bass lead guitar player”? Because Billy plays bass as if he were playing lead.

Fiona Apple – A Star In Her Prime Hitting The Stage
Very few female artists in the world today combine the stage presence, searing lyrics and sultry style that Fiona Apple brings to life in all of her work. Apple has gained a wide-ranging and extremely loyal following, and she is set to perform live in several cities around the United States this summer.
Early Life
Fiona Apple Maggart was born in New York City on September 17, 1977. She was seemingly born to perform, as her parents are actors Brandon Maggart and Diane McAfee. Apple’s childhood consisted of several hard twists and turns, the first of which occurred when she was only four years ancient, when her parents split.
Fiona was raised by her mother in New York, and was introduced to the world of music by learning to play the piano at the age of eight. Her lifelong independent streak started to show itself at this time, but, when she chose soon after starting her piano lessons that she was better off teaching herself, which is exactly what she did, working mostly with a keyboard as opposed to a classic piano.
Fiona’s internal childhood problems started to manifest themselves outwardly only three years later, when at age 11, she confessed to a friend that she wanted to kill herself and her older sister Amber. This led her mother to place Fiona through several intense therapy sessions, which only led Fiona’s dark side down a more advanced corridor, as her attitude towards these sessions was that she must really have something incorrect with her in order to need therapy as a child.
Her greatest personal tragedy occurred at the age of 12, when she was raped by an unknown assailant as she came home from school to her mother’s apartment building in New York. Given her troubled psychological past, this incident could have easily sent Apple “over the edge.” But, she really turned this tragedy into a positive, as would be seen in her future work, where she alluded to the incident in order to provide a message of overcoming obstacles in several of her songs.
Career Beginnings
The notion of “random chance” had not been kind to Fiona during childhood, but this same notion was the very thing that helped launch her successful music career. Fiona had place together a demo tape, but hadn’t had much success with it up to that point. One of her friends had a copy of it, and her friend served as a baby-sitter for Kathryn Schenker, a music-industry publicist whose clients included Aerosmith and Sting. Her friend gave the demo tape to Schenker, and she was impressed enough to send it along to Andrew Slater, a prominent producer. Slater signed her to her first record deal.
Time of Success
From there, the rest is history. Her debut album, Tidal, released in 1996, sold 3 million copies in the United States. One of the singles on the album, “Sleep to Dream,” won an MTV Award for New Artist Video of the Year in 1997. Apple made quite a stir during her acceptance speech by ripping the image-conscious entertainment industry and urging young women to be comfortable with themselves. Apple has never expressed any regret for her statements, and her independent streak was once again on show.
Apple has since released two additional studio albums, and each of them climbed to within the Top 15 on the US Album charts. She has also won two additional MTV Music Awards, and her work is recognized around the world.
Apple’s live shows are known not only for their musical and acoustic quality, but also for the intimacy that Apple makes even with large audiences. Perhaps, by now, you already know some standard chords and you are ready to progress into the excitement of learning how to play riffs and licks. If this is the case, this article is for you.
Riffs and licks are based around chords and scales.
When you become thoroughly familiar with a variety of well loved chords and keys, you’re on your way to mastering those fantastic guitar licks. Learning scales is the next step in your guitar tuition. You can download a scale chart from the internet and print it out and then spend a few minutes each day learning the scale names and notes shown.
You will need to know the variations on the chords, also called “voicings.”
If you look at a book of guitar chords, you’ll notice that you don’t have just one “G” chord, but several “G” chords, for example G7, and G9, and G major 7, and G minor 7. . . well, you get the picture. Each variation has it’s own unique feel. For instance, the major 7th chords make a misty, soft feel, while a series of 7th chords makes you automatically reckon of the blues. For playing modern guitar music, especially jazz, you will need to be familiar with these variations. Older songs don’t include them as much, and if all you want to play is classic bluegrass or country, you probably don’t need anything fancier than a couple of minor chords.
Practice with your picking hand, as well.
Sometimes it seems like all the work required in learning how to play riffs and licks focuses on the chording hand. The fact is, you need to be able to find the string you want with your right hand too. (Left for you lefties.) The left hand might have the riff all figured out, but if your pick lands on the incorrect string, you’re not going to get the sound you want. Explore different ways of picking, as well, to find what works best for you. Some guitarists never use a pick, preferring to feel the strings with their fingers. Others use several picks on various fingers. Most use a basic flat pick, but why not experiment with some different methods and you might stumble onto your own personal style for playing guitar licks and riffs.
Slow Down Music
One of the difficulties of learning licks and riffs, is the quick pace that they’re often played at. If you’re trying to learn to play by ear, by listening to a taped track, the notes go by so quick that you can’t possibly remember them all or to get your fingers to the right frets in time.
The solution to this problem is to slow down the recording of the riff or lick that you’re trying to learn, and the way to accomplish this, without loosing pitch or tempo, is to make use of the well loved “Slow Down Music” computer software programs that can be downloaded to your computer. Tips For Successful Karaoke Hire
When Karaoke was introduced to the United States in the 1990s it quickly took off as a well loved form of party and night club entertainment. Party planners learned Karaoke provided brilliant amusement that drew guests in, got them involved and participating in the nights proceedings and broke down any walls between guests who didn’t really know each other. It wasn’t uncommon for guests to stay late into the night, taking turns at singing well loved songs while others cheered them on. Since this time Karaoke has continued to hold it’s place as a excellent entertainment option for parties, weddings and other events like work functions for people who want guests to let their hair down and simply have a excellent time.
While there are many home Karaoke systems available on the market for those who do Karaoke on a regular basis, anyone who wants to take their party to the next level should consider Karaoke hire. This gives the option of using a professional Karaoke DJ and a wide range of equipment including disco lighting and high quality sound systems. Karaoke hire is a excellent option for anyone who is hosting a large party or event, who want Karaoke to be the main feature of the evening or doesn’t want to spend the time running the equipment themselves but would prefer to be out mingling with guests.
When looking to hire a Karaoke operator or system there are some general tips that can help someone make an informed choice for a quality Karaoke show. The first is to request a list of the songs available for the event and check through them to make sure they are a excellent fit to the guests. A excellent Karaoke hire should have over 3,000 songs available and may even have as many as 10,000. Many of the vendors will let someone narrow down the list to specifically meet their tastes or the theme of the event they are hiring for. The next step is to check on their references by viewing customer recommendation letters or asking for customers from recent shows to contact. Some places will allow interested parties to come and review a performance they are doing to ensure they are a excellent match. Finally is to make sure that there is a contract in place that specifies the date, location, hire fee and the exact times that the Karaoke hire will be used. Following these tips should ensure that the party planner can make the Karaoke event as successful as possible.
